A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Zurück Delphi-PRAXiS Programmierung allgemein Datenbanken Delphi Paradox und DBase DBs mit TTable laden?
Thema durchsuchen
Ansicht
Themen-Optionen

Paradox und DBase DBs mit TTable laden?

Ein Thema von Master_BB · begonnen am 28. Jan 2006 · letzter Beitrag vom 28. Jan 2006
Antwort Antwort
Master_BB

Registriert seit: 17. Mai 2003
285 Beiträge
 
Delphi 7 Professional
 
#1

Paradox und DBase DBs mit TTable laden?

  Alt 28. Jan 2006, 17:19
Datenbank: DBase & Paradox • Zugriff über: noch garnicht
Hallo,
ich stehe gerade vor dem Problem Paradox und DBase Datenbank
dateien in das TTable zu laden.
Wie geht das? Irgentwie seh ich nichts zum reinladen.
Ich will zugriff auf die Daten haben welche vornehmlich in
einem Array sein sollen.

Wenn mir hierbei jemand helfen könnte.
Es muss nicht das TTable sein ich will nur nen Column und nen Row Array
mit den Daten aus einer beliebigen Datei (DBase oder Paradox)
haben.

Greetz
Wenn das Meer unruhig ist und der Wind die Wellen treibt, erfreut es, vom Strand aus die Mühen eines Anderen zu beobachten.
  Mit Zitat antworten Zitat
Benutzerbild von mikhal
mikhal

Registriert seit: 11. Sep 2003
Ort: Linz am Rhein
796 Beiträge
 
Delphi 11 Alexandria
 
#2

Re: Paradox und DBase DBs mit TTable laden?

  Alt 28. Jan 2006, 17:32
Schau dir mal die Tutorien bei DSDT an, die sollten dir weiterhelfen. Die Antwort auf deine Frage ist zu komplex, um sie hier in einem Hilfe-Thread zu beantworten.

Grüße
Mikhal
Michael Kraemer
Computer erleichtern die Arbeit...
...und die Erde ist eine Scheibe!
  Mit Zitat antworten Zitat
mkinzler
(Moderator)

Registriert seit: 9. Dez 2005
Ort: Heilbronn
39.858 Beiträge
 
Delphi 11 Alexandria
 
#3

Re: Paradox und DBase DBs mit TTable laden?

  Alt 28. Jan 2006, 17:35
Im TTable kann eine Eigenschaften DataBaseName und TableName dort die Datenbank und die Tabelle der datenbank auswählen. Durch .Open wird dann die Kompoenente mit den daten verbunden und ein Cursor erzeugt. Auf den kann man dann durch .FieldByName('Fieldname').Value bzw. .as<Feldtyp> zugreifen oder man lasst sich Feldzugriffklassen erzeugen und greift dann mit <ttbalename><feldname>.valu bzw .as<Feldtyp> zu.
Markus Kinzler
  Mit Zitat antworten Zitat
Master_BB

Registriert seit: 17. Mai 2003
285 Beiträge
 
Delphi 7 Professional
 
#4

Re: Paradox und DBase DBs mit TTable laden?

  Alt 28. Jan 2006, 17:52
ok zugriff hab ich jetzt.

TTable.Databasename - ist einfach das Verzeichnis
TTable.TableName - ist der Dateiname der Datenbank
und dan TTable.Open zum öffnen.

-> schwupp zugriff.

ok nun fummel ich gerade die einzelnen Rows auszulesen
Wenn das Meer unruhig ist und der Wind die Wellen treibt, erfreut es, vom Strand aus die Mühen eines Anderen zu beobachten.
  Mit Zitat antworten Zitat
Benutzerbild von MrSpock
MrSpock
(Co-Admin)

Registriert seit: 7. Jun 2002
Ort: Owingen
5.865 Beiträge
 
Delphi 2010 Professional
 
#5

Re: Paradox und DBase DBs mit TTable laden?

  Alt 28. Jan 2006, 18:06
Hallo Master_BB,

vielleicht noch zwei Hinweise. DataBaseName kann das Verzeichnis sein, aber besser ist die Benutzung eines ALIASses, den du mit der BDE angelegt hast und der auf das Verzeichnis zeigt. Wenn du noch ein TDataSource Objekt einfügst und es mit der Tabelle verbindest und dann noch z.B. ein TDBGrid benutzt, dass du wiederum mit dem zuvor erwähnten TDataSource Objekt verbindest, kannst du die Tabelle in einem Grid komplett sehen und bearbeiten.
Albert
Live long and prosper


MrSpock
  Mit Zitat antworten Zitat
Master_BB

Registriert seit: 17. Mai 2003
285 Beiträge
 
Delphi 7 Professional
 
#6

Re: Paradox und DBase DBs mit TTable laden?

  Alt 28. Jan 2006, 19:23
ja nein sehen brauch ich nicht,
ich will nur die datenbank daten in CSV Format überführen
daher brauch cih nur den zugriff

aber danke
Wenn das Meer unruhig ist und der Wind die Wellen treibt, erfreut es, vom Strand aus die Mühen eines Anderen zu beobachten.
  Mit Zitat antworten Zitat
Benutzerbild von MrSpock
MrSpock
(Co-Admin)

Registriert seit: 7. Jun 2002
Ort: Owingen
5.865 Beiträge
 
Delphi 2010 Professional
 
#7

Re: Paradox und DBase DBs mit TTable laden?

  Alt 28. Jan 2006, 20:08
Hallo Master_BB,

dann schau dir aber noch TBatchMove an, die erlaubt eine Tabelle in einem Rutsch umzuwandeln.
Albert
Live long and prosper


MrSpock
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 00:29 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z